  • Page 7: Video Recording & Playback

    Operation Video Recording & Playback Battery Status Icon Recording Video Recording Status Icon Recording Time Remaining Recording Time 1. Briefly press the “REC” button until the LED Status Indicator lights up red. The BC=1 Body Camera will beep audibly. 2. The BC-1 Body Camera will enter into Video Recording Mode (FIG. 2) and begin to record. It will save a file every 10 minutes. If lighting is insufficient, the recorder will automatically enable Night Mode and the IR LED. It will automatically return to the normal recording mode when lighting conditions improve.

  • Page 9: Charging The Battery

    Operation Charging the Battery Factory Reset There are three ways to charge your 10-8 BC-1 Body Camera: Press and hold both the “Power” and “REC” buttons to reset the BC-1 Body Camera to its factory defaults. • 120 Volt Charger (Fastest Charge Rate) • 12 Volt car charger (Fast) • USB cable connected to a powered USB computer port (Slow) Caution: Do not perform a Factory Reset while recording or while the device is connected to a computer. Doing so may cause file corruption and/or damage the internal memory. A new, or completely drained BC-1 Body Camera battery can take 6-8 hours to charge fully.
